Transaction 34544f25ccf68076e5687128141c73e21788e71cb16ebcb6fbef362dc7a6fc8f

1 Input
2 Outputs
  • 34544f25ccf68076e5687128141c73e21788e71cb16ebcb6fbef362dc7a6fc8f:0
  • value  1204560
    address  3NK4rrfvv7SobCLigrWaYRKCLjupxgHBJF
  • 34544f25ccf68076e5687128141c73e21788e71cb16ebcb6fbef362dc7a6fc8f:1
  • value  2070685
    address  1PjAJVZkrXrD9XPWKVtajf2ya51vZaxEtq